End-of-Life Care Focused on Comfort, Dignity, and Peace

End of life care offers the much needed assistance in one of the most sensitive phases of life. It aims to provide comfort, dignity, and emotional reassurance and respect to individual desires and significant moments. This nursing focuses on individuals and their families by responding to them with empathy and dignity in a way that is caring and respectful.

End-of-life care focuses on the quality of life as opposed to curative therapy and it aims at making people feel safe, supported and at peace.

How Doctiplus Supports End-of-Life Care

Every person’s journey is unique. Care plans are carefully designed to align with comfort goals, personal values, cultural traditions, and family preferences.

Comprehensive end-of-life care services include:

  • Comfort & Symptom Management
    Support for pain relief, breathing difficulties, fatigue, nausea, and other symptoms in accordance with medical guidance.

  • Emotional & Psychological Support
    Compassionate companionship, reassurance, and emotional presence to help reduce fear, anxiety, and loneliness.

  • Spiritual & Cultural Sensitivity
    Respect for personal beliefs, traditions, and rituals, providing support that aligns with what matters most.

  • Personal Care & Dignified Assistance
    Gentle support with bathing, dressing, hygiene, repositioning, and daily needs while maintaining dignity and comfort.

  • Family Support & Guidance
    Emotional reassurance, clear communication, and assistance with daily tasks so families can focus on meaningful time together.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. What is end-of-life care?

End-of-life care focuses on comfort, dignity, and emotional support for individuals in the final months, weeks, or days of life. The goal is to enhance quality of life by managing symptoms, reducing discomfort, and providing compassionate support rather than curative treatment.

2. Where can end-of-life care be provided?

End-of-life care can be provided in the comfort of one’s home, as well as in hospitals, nursing homes, or hospice settings. Care is delivered wherever the individual feels most supported and at ease.

3. Does end-of-life care include pain management?

Yes, pain and symptom management are key components of end-of-life care. Caregivers support comfort measures and work in coordination with medical professionals to help relieve pain, breathing difficulties, fatigue, and other symptoms.

4. How are families supported during end-of-life care?

Families receive emotional reassurance, guidance, clear communication, and practical assistance with daily responsibilities. This support helps loved ones focus on spending meaningful time together while feeling informed and supported.

5. Can end-of-life care plans change as needs evolve?

Yes, care plans are flexible and adjusted as physical, emotional, or comfort needs change. This ensures continued comfort, dignity, and appropriate support throughout every stage of care.
